How to choose a Carnotaurus toy

Play figure or display model?

Decide this first. The Schleich, Safari and budget Gemini & Genius are built to be handled, dropped and battled; the PNSO is a finely detailed model for a shelf, not a toy for a toddler. Papo sits in between — realistic but robust. Matching the figure to how it’ll actually be used matters more than any single feature.

The Disney & Jurassic World question

Lots of people search for a “Disney Carnotaurus toy” (the villain from Disney’s Dinosaur) or a Jurassic World Carnotaurus (“Toro”). Be aware: the Disney film toys are long out of production and only turn up as pricey vintage items, and the standard Mattel Jurassic World Carnotaurus releases are frequently out of stock. Rather than overpay, the realistic figures here give you a great Carnotaurus that’s actually available.

Accuracy and size

If accuracy matters, the PNSO is the most scientifically up-to-date. On size, there’s a real range — the Schleich is around seven inches, the Safari a larger eleven, and the PNSO a substantial display model. Decide how much shelf (or playtime) you’re giving it before you choose.

Budget

There’s a good Carnotaurus at every price: about thirteen dollars for a solid budget figure, the high teens for the Schleich or Safari, into the twenties for the Papo, and around forty for the museum-grade PNSO. Spend more for accuracy, finish and size — not necessarily for more fun.

Is there a Disney Carnotaurus toy?
The Carnotaurus is the villain of Disney’s Dinosaur (2000), and Disney did make Carnotaurus toys — but they’re long out of production and now only appear as expensive vintage collectibles. For a Carnotaurus you can actually buy today, the realistic Schleich or the accurate PNSO are the ones we’d recommend.
Is there a Jurassic World Carnotaurus toy?
Yes — Mattel makes the Jurassic World Carnotaurus (“Toro”), but the standard, fairly priced releases are frequently sold out, and the only official one reliably in stock is heavily marked up.
